Stickman: Meeting Bush @ The Wall

Stickman: I went to the Wall one year and arrived very late and had no hotel room till the following day, so I walked to the Wall about 11pm and stayed for the entire evening on a bench close by. I actually walked through Georgetown late that night to arrive when I did, though everyone I knew said something about not walking through that neighborhood at night. As I sat there till the early morning hours, I saw a large group of men coming my way and I got up to say hi, as I was the only human there for the entire late night. It was Goerge Bush, and he came over and said hi and I told him why I was there. He didn’t like a lot of hoopla about his visits there, as he would have been mobbed during the day. He paid his respects by placing his hand on the Granite Marble and left. It’s just something I will always remember.
